Firm (economics definition)

Organisation combining factors of production to create goods/services

Private sector firms

Owned by private individuals/shareholders, not government

Public sector organisations

Owned and operated by the state (e.g. NHS)

Principal-agent problem

Conflict when managers' aims differ from shareholders' aims

Satisficing behaviour

Managers aiming for satisfactory profits, not maximum profits

Organic growth

Firm grows internally by reinvesting profits or borrowing

Horizontal merger

Merger between firms in same industry at same production stage

Backward integration

Vertical merger with supplier (earlier in production process)

Forward integration

Vertical merger with distributor (later in production)

Conglomerate merger

Merger between firms operating in different markets/industries
